These candidates represent 86% of the 709,000 applicants for the 2022 Baccalaureate. Some have even managed to get a mention. This added value can have a positive effect on their CVs and help them to continue their higher education studies. It can also make them huge profits. Crous (Regional Center for University and School Works), municipalities and regions, as well as banks, all have their hands full to recognize the graduates emeritus. Certain bonuses can be cumulative, making the reward even more appealing.

Although its amount has been decreased, it is still one of the most valuable aids. The CROUS merit aid of 900 euro per year is available to students who have been awarded the mention ''Very Good'' in their baccalaureate.

You must first send a student social record (DES) to the organization. Then, you will need to join a higher education institution in the beginning of the 2022 academic calendar year. The rectorate will send the list of graduates to the Crous directly after they have received a rating of ''Very Good''. The Crous will notify you if your DES is accepted. This merit aid is an additional scholarship that is based on social criteria. You can combine it with international mobility assistance and one-off assistance.

Merit-based assistance is granted for three years, but can be rescinded if it is repeated, unless it is medically justified.

Crous isn't the only organization that rewards new graduates. Bonuses are often offered by local councils, regional or departmental councils, and town halls.

High school students in France's Ile-de-France receive a 1,000 euro merit scholarship because of the mention of ''Very Good''. It's only 500 euros for the same mention in Auvergne Rhone-Alpes. But it's still a significant boost!

Banks also offer a small prize to help attract and retain customers in the future. Societe Generale and BNP Paribas offer 80 euros to high school graduates when they open an account. This must be done before September 1.

The CIC (2) mentions that the amount is different depending on which category you are in. 40 euros for "Fairly Good", 80 euros "Good", and 160 euros "Very Good". If you don't have one, you will need to open one.

These rewards are paid on condition that you have or open an account (or savings account) at the bank concerned, and upon presentation of the transcript.

You should also be aware of the fact that not all banks accept euros but will offer vouchers. You can also collect vouchers from regional banks like Caisse d’Epargne and Banques Populaires or Credit Agricole. Bonuses may be offered in some regions but not others.
